Что такое алгоритм «Многорукий бандит» Яндекса?

Что такое алгоритм «Многорукий бандит» Яндекса?

 Захаренко ЕвгенийЗахаренко Евгений
24 декабря 2024478

Алгоритм "Многорукий бандит" (Multi-armed bandit) — это инновационный инструмент Яндекса, который позволяет оптимизировать поисковую выдачу на основе анализа поведения пользователей. Благодаря этому алгоритму, результаты поиска становятся более релевантными и полезными для пользователей, а владельцы сайтов получают возможность улучшить свои позиции в выдаче, если их контент отвечает запросам аудитории.

На практике это часть регулярной работы SEO-команды: для вашего проекта в разных условиях важно фиксировать количество переходов из поиска и место ключевых страниц.

В этой статье мы подробно разберем, что представляет собой многорукий бандит, как он работает, и какое влияние оказывает на SEO.

Что такое "Многорукий бандит" и как он работает?

Если коротко, Яндекс периодически «подбрасывает» разные релевантные варианты результатов и закрепляет те, где пользователи кликают охотнее и дольше остаются на странице.

Основы алгоритма

Название алгоритма происходит из теории вероятностей и отсылает к игровым автоматам, которые часто называют "однорукими бандитами". Представьте себе ряд таких автоматов, каждый из которых предлагает разную вероятность выигрыша. Задача игрока — выбрать, на каком автомате играть, чтобы получить максимальную отдачу. Именно эту модель использует многорукий бандит алгоритм.

Разные методы отбора кандидатов задают, каким образом система соблюдает простые правила баланса между исследованием и эксплуатацией.

В контексте Яндекса, "автоматами" выступают различные варианты выдачи по одному запросу. Алгоритм оценивает эффективность каждого варианта на основе того, как пользователи взаимодействуют с результатами — кликают ли они, сколько времени проводят на сайте и так далее.

В поиске «перемешивание» применяется дозированно и только внутри релевантного множества документов, чтобы исследовать новых кандидатов без просадки качества ответа.

Ключевые понятия:

  • Rel+ — набор релевантных документов;
  • «исследование» — сбор новых данных;
  • «эксплуатация» — показ уже лучших вариантов;
  • «награда» — прокси-метрика удовлетворённости (например, CTR плюс «долгий клик» и редкие возвраты в выдачу).

Отличия от алгоритма "Однорукий бандит"

Часто алгоритм многорукий бандит путают с одноруким бандитом. Однако между ними есть ключевые различия:

  • Однорукий бандит анализирует данные с одного источника.
  • Многорукий бандит работает с несколькими источниками или вариантами, оптимизируя выбор на основе множества показателей.

В рамках поисковой задачи корректно говорить именно о «многоруком бандите»; «однорукий» уместен лишь как бытовая отсылка к слот-машине.

Как Яндекс использует алгоритм "Многорукий бандит"?

Улучшение релевантности выдачи

Яндекс применяет многорукого бандита для тестирования разных вариантов ранжирования. Например, для одного и того же запроса могут быть предложены:

  • Разные типы контента (тексты, видео, изображения).
  • Вариации ранжирования — приоритетным может стать либо коммерческий, либо информационный контент.

Алгоритм анализирует, какой вариант вызывает наибольшую вовлеченность пользователей, и на основе этого изменяет выдачу.

На практике по кластеру запросов нередко видно короткие «качели» позиций, а затем закрепление или откат в течение 2–6 дней — типичное окно эксперимента.

Динамическая настройка

Важной особенностью алгоритма является его способность быстро адаптироваться к изменениям в поведении пользователей. Например, если тренды или предпочтения аудитории меняются, алгоритм корректирует свои действия, чтобы выдача оставалась актуальной.

Без контролируемой рандомизации топ «консервируется», новые ресурсы не набирают статистику, а качество ответов падает; MAB «размораживает» выдачу и ускоряет обновление лидеров под текущие намерения.

Как это влияет на владельцев сайтов?

Преимущества для сайтов с качественным контентом

Если ваш сайт предлагает ценный и релевантный контент, алгоритм многорукий бандит может работать в вашу пользу. Чем больше пользователей взаимодействуют с вашим сайтом (высокий CTR, длительное время пребывания, просмотр дополнительных страниц, целевые действия, низкий показатель отказов и быстрых возвратов в SERP), тем выше шанс занять лучшие позиции в выдаче.

Риски для сайтов с низким качеством

Сайты, которые не удовлетворяют потребности пользователей, сталкиваются с проблемами:

  • Снижение видимости в поиске.
  • Ухудшение позиций, если пользователи быстро покидают страницу.

Для таких сайтов важно сосредоточиться на улучшении контента и юзабилити.

Важно различать: если просадка резкая и не отыгрывается через несколько дней, проверьте риски фильтров, переспам, техошибки и ссылочные факторы — это может быть не MAB.

Советы по оптимизации под алгоритм "Многорукий бандит"

  1. Создавайте качественный контент Яндекс бандит анализирует поведение пользователей, поэтому важно создавать контент, который удовлетворяет их запросы. Например:
  • Подробные ответы на вопросы.
  • Уникальные материалы, которые трудно найти у конкурентов.
  1. Оптимизируйте структуру сайта Удобная навигация и адаптивный дизайн повышают шансы на положительное взаимодействие пользователей с сайтом.
  2. Используйте аналитические инструменты Мониторинг метрик, таких как CTR, время на сайте и показатель отказов, поможет понять, как ваши страницы воспринимаются пользователями.
  3. Адаптируйтесь к изменениям Алгоритм многорукий бандит в Яндексе постоянно обновляется, поэтому важно следить за трендами и корректировать стратегию продвижения.
Подробный план SEO-продвижения сайта:

Быстрый чек-лист:

  1. расширьте семантическое ядро за счёт НЧ-кластеров;
  2. пересоберите сниппеты (title/description/микроразметка) под рост CTR;
  3. ускорьте первую отрисовку и интерактивность (Core Web Vitals);
  4. сократите путь к ответу (FAQ/таблицы/сравнения);
  5. проверьте мобильный UX;
  6. смотрите метрики по кластерам запросов, а не по одной странице;
  7. планируйте контент-серии под соседние интенты.

Эффект обычно виден как кратковременный всплеск позиций с последующим закреплением при улучшении поведения.

FAQ по «Яндекс бандиту»:


— Почему иногда пишут «однорукий»? Это разговорная путаница; в поиске корректен термин «многорукий бандит».
— Всегда ли это случайность? Нет, перемешивание ограничено релевантным множеством и управляется метриками «награды».
— Можно ли «победить» бандита? Отключить нельзя, но можно «убедить»: повышайте CTR, снижайте возвраты, закрывайте интент быстрее конкурентов.
— Сколько длится эксперимент? Часто 2–6 дней, но зависит от тематики и объёма трафика.

Таблица: подходы многорукого бандита и их применимость в поиске

Подход

Как выбирает «победителя»

Где уместен в поиске/SEO

Сильные стороны

Ограничения

ε-greedy

Чаще показывает текущего лидера, изредка — случайный вариант для сбора новых данных

Быстрый старт на кластерах с малым объёмом данных; первичная проверка гипотез

Простота, минимальные требования к данным

Риск «застрять» на субоптимальном варианте; чувствителен к шуму CTR

UCB (Upper Confidence Bound)

Выбирает вариант с наибольшей верхней доверительной границей ожидаемой «награды»

Стабилизация выдачи при умеренной неопределённости; когда нужно управлять риском исследования

Теоретические гарантии баланса «исследование/эксплуатация»

Требователен к оценке дисперсии; может быть «нервным» на колебаниях

Thompson Sampling

Байесовски «тянет жребий» пропорционально вероятности, что вариант лучший

Непостоянные интенты, сезонность, неоднородные кластеры; комбинированные сигналы (CTR + «долгие клики»)

Гибкость к шуму и смещениям, быстро находит рабочие варианты

Сложнее объяснить бизнесу; чувствителен к выбору априоров и настройке «награды»

Заключение

Алгоритм "Многорукий бандит" Яндекса — это мощный инструмент, который делает поисковую выдачу более персонализированной и полезной. Для владельцев сайтов это одновременно вызов и возможность: чтобы занять высокие позиции, необходимо создавать качественный контент и улучшать пользовательский опыт.

Учитывая важность этого алгоритма, стоит уделить внимание его особенностям и адаптировать свою SEO-стратегию под требования современного поиска. Только так можно успешно конкурировать в динамичном мире цифрового маркетинга.

Вывод: «бандит» ускоряет отбор лучших ответов; чем быстрее страница закрывает интент и удерживает пользователя, тем выше шанс закрепиться в топе после «подброса».

Остались вопросы?




Вам может быть интересно


 Захаренко ЕвгенийЗахаренко Евгений

Вас может заинтересовать:

0 комментариев
Комментариев ещё нет — ваш может стать первым.


Оцените статью

  1. 5
  2. 4
  3. 3
  4. 2
  5. 1
Еще никто не проголосовал. Станьте первым!